Responsibilities

  • Responsible for the monthly closing of the books and all related matters.
  • Ensure that all work is completed in an accurate, efficient and professional manner.
  • Prepare monthly profit and loss statements (accrual basis), balance sheets and all other financial and statistical reports required by the company.
  • Reconcile and maintain all required backup work papers, schedules and other documentation for balance sheet accounts.
  • Cooperate and work closely with the company’s outside auditors.
  • Aid in related accounting activities including: periodic inventories, budget preparation and analysis and internal audit.
  • Make day-to-day decisions concerning accounting transactions in line with XXXX Hotel operating policies and procedures.
  • Aid other hotel departments with financial information upon request.
  • Must be able to analyze and resolve issues that come up with regard to all aspects accounting and finance.
  • Review the work of the Night Audit Staff.
  • Verify the coding of accounts payable invoices.
  • Review status of accounts receivables on a regular basis.
  • Review the payroll and daily deposits for accuracy.
  • Communicate with other department heads to resolve any concerns or issues that may come up from time to time.
  • Prepare all journal entries for closing each accounting period.
  • Reconcile bank accounts on a monthly basis and Credit Card accounts on a daily basis to ensure that we received all monies owed.
  • Audit the Vault on a regular basis (at least once a month).
  • Assist in inventory counts each month and quarter as needed.
  • Prepare monthly account reconciliation of all balance sheet accounts.
  • Counting cash / preparation of bank deposits
  • Act as “payroll partner” to complete payroll
  • Participate in P&L calls monthly with VP of Ops / Accounting
  • Participate in Month End calls with Ownership
